How Do I Change My Default Printer?

To choose a default printer, select the Start button and then Settings . Go to Devices > Printers & scanners > select a printer > Manage. Then select Set as default. If you have Let Windows manage my default printer selected, you’ll need to deselect it before you can choose a default printer on your own.

How do I remove a default printer?

How to stop Windows 10 from changing the default printer

  1. Open the Settings app.
  2. Go to the following page: Settings -> Devices -> Printers and Scanners.
  3. See the option named Let Windows manage my default printer. Turn it off as shown below:

How do I change my default HP printer settings?

Follow these steps to change your printer’s default settings:

  1. Type “Devices” into the main search bar at the bottom left of your screen.
  2. Select “Devices and Printers” from the results list.
  3. Right click on the appropriate printer icon.
  4. Select “Printing Preferences”
  5. Change print settings, click “OK”

What causes default printer to change?

The reason the default printer keeps changing is that Windows automatically assumes that the last printer you used is your new favorite. So, when you switch from one printer to another, Windows changes the default printer to the last printer you used. This isn’t the only reason your default printer may be changing.

What does default mean on printer?

The default printer is where your print jobs will automatically be sent when using Quick Print option in MS Office applications and others. It is also the printer that is automatically selected in all print dialog.

What is Let Windows manage my default printer?

Settings > Devices > Printers and Scanners. Scroll down to see the option (along with a box you can check): “Let Windows manage my default printer” Windows provides the explanation under the selection: When this is on, Windows will set your default printer to be the one you used most recently at your current location.

How do I change my default PDF printer?

Right-click the PDF printer icon listed under “Devices and Printers” and click “Set as default printer,” so that whenever you click the “Print” button in any application that supports printing on the computer, the PDF printer is selected by default with the printer settings that you have specified.

Can you have 2 of the same Printers on one computer?

A computer can have two or more local printers (printers connected directly to the computer) as long as it has the necessary ports to connect the printers.Modern computers often have three or more USB ports; you can connect one USB printer for each unused USB port on your computer.

How do I duplicate a printer in different settings?

To find this information, head to Control Panel > Hardware and Sound > Devices and Printers. Locate the printer you want to make a copy of, right-click it, and select “Printer Properties.” Click the “Ports” tab and note which printer port is selected. This tells you which port to select when adding the printer.

Can’t print PDF but can print everything else?

A few things to try. Go to Edit>Preferences>Documents and set PDF/A mode to “Never”Then go to Edit>Preferences>Security (enhanced) and deselect “Enable protected mode at startup. If that doesn’t work, you can always try selecting “Print as image” in the advanced print dialog.

How do I change my default printer to grayscale?

Here’s how:

  1. Click the Start Button.
  2. Select Devices and Printers.
  3. Right click on your printer.
  4. Select Printing Preferences.
  5. Go to the Color tab.
  6. Select Print in Grayscale.
  7. Click Apply.
